How Can An Allergic Skin Reaction Caused By Bactrim Be Treated?
I think I am having an allergic reaction to Bactrim. I have swelling in my private area that happened right after I took one dose of bactrim. Is there a way to stop the reaction or do I just have to wait it out? Also last time the swelling happened a few weeks ago after taking one dose of bactrim my skin peeled.
Hello and Welcome to ‘Ask A Doctor’ service.
I have reviewed your query and here is my advice.
I have gone through your complaints and would recommend you take anti-histaminic like tablet Cetrizine twice daily.
This will stop the reaction.
Also avoid taking Bactrim in the future.
